Technical Field

The invention relates to the field of plastic processing equipment, in particular to a plastic mixer.

Background

At present, the plastic can both be used widely in many occasions, for example the plastic course in school or sports ground, and the plastic mixer is important construction equipment in the construction, can carry out good even stirring to the plastic, but current plastic mixer has the stirring back bucket wall can't be clear clean completely with the material, or the condition of unable whole unloading, has leaded to the waste of material and clearance manpower. Therefore, improvements in the prior art are needed.

Disclosure of Invention

In order to overcome the defects in the prior art, the plastic mixer is provided, which can automatically scrape or clean the residual materials on the inner side wall of the mixer.

In order to achieve the purpose, the invention provides a plastic mixer which comprises a mixing barrel, a base and a mixing rod arranged at the bottom of the mixing barrel, wherein a feed opening is formed in one side of the mixing barrel, plastic is fed into the mixing barrel through the opening, a fixing ring is arranged at the top end of the mixing barrel, a track is arranged on the fixing ring, a rotary scraper device is arranged in the track in a sliding mode and driven by an internal motor, and the motor is controlled by a controller.

Compared with the prior art, the track is arranged in the top end fixing ring of the stirring barrel, the rotary support is arranged in the track, the rotary support slides along the track through the controller to drive the scraper to rotate along the inner wall of the stirring barrel, so that materials remained on the inner wall are completely removed and discharged, the materials are fully utilized, the waste of the materials is reduced, the manual labor force is saved, and the high-practicability material stirring barrel has high practical value.

In the plastic mixer, the rotating support is internally provided with the storage battery, and the motor supplies power through the storage battery. The connection is not needed through a power line, so that the device is more convenient.

In the plastic mixer, one side of the scraper is attached to the inner wall of the mixing barrel, and the other side of the scraper is perpendicular to the gravity direction. One side can clear away the agitator inner wall totally with the inner wall laminating.

Foretell plastic mixer, the scraper blade can be dismantled with runing rest and be connected. The scraper blade is convenient to replace and maintain.

Foretell plastic mixer, feed opening department is equipped with the valve, the feed opening outside is equipped with the switch, the valve leads to on-off control. When the material needs to be discharged, the valve is opened through the switch, and then the material can be discharged.

The first embodiment of the invention discloses a plastic mixer, as shown in fig. 1 to 5, the plastic mixer comprises a mixing barrel 1, a base 2 and a mixing rod arranged at the bottom of the mixing barrel 1, a feed opening 9 is arranged at one side of the mixing barrel 1, the top end of the mixing barrel 1 is open, plastic is fed into the mixing barrel 1 through the opening, a fixed ring 3 is arranged at the top end of the mixing barrel 1, a track 4 is arranged on the fixed ring 3, a rotary scraper device is arranged in the track 4 in a sliding manner and driven by an internal motor 5, the motor 5 is controlled by a controller 6, wherein the rotary scraper device comprises a rotary support 7 and a scraper 8, one end of the rotary support 7 is arranged in the track 4, the scraper 8 is connected to the other end of the rotary support 7 and is usually detachably connected, so that the disassembly and the maintenance are convenient, and the scraper 8 rotates along the inner wall of the mixing barrel 1 under the driving of the motor 5.

Specifically speaking, it is shown to combine fig. 6 again, is equipped with the battery in the rotating support 7, and motor 5 passes through battery power supply, the battery can take out and fill and install in scraper blade 8 after the electricity again, and one side and the laminating of 1 inner wall of agitator of scraper blade 8, that is to say that one side of scraper blade 8 is the slope setting, just with the inner wall laminating, opposite side perpendicular to direction of gravity, it is more convenient during the preparation, do benefit to the angle of adjusting 8 one sides of scraper blade, make it completely with the laminating of 1 inside of agitator.

In addition, the blanking port 9 is provided with a valve, the switch is arranged outside the blanking port 9, the valve is controlled by the switch, and when the blanking is needed, the valve is opened through the switch to unload materials.

In the concrete use, with the plastic raw materials from feed opening 9 unloading to agitator 1 in, after the stirring finishes, open the valve and carry out the unloading, when agitator 1 uses more times or the raw materials is thicker, can have remaining at agitator 1 inner wall, install scraper blade 8 on runing rest, can connect both through the mode of bolt, make one side laminating in agitator 1 inner wall of the slope of scraper blade 8, through controller 6 control rotation speed and time, control motor 5 drive swivel mount 7 rotates along track 4, in the rotation process, scraper blade 8 will remain the material on the inner wall and strike off, controller 6 makes motor 5 stop work after accomplishing, open the valve and carry out the unloading, until accomplishing whole operation, when needing maintenance or dismantling scraper blade 8, thereby dismantle scraper blade 8 with the dismantlement bolt, install above-mentioned method and continue to use during the use.
